**FAQ: Consent banner rollout (Project Larkspur)**

Q: When does the banner ship to all regions?
A: Thursday, behind the `larkspur-consent` flag. Staging is live now. Opt-out events route to the Brightvale pipeline; no schema changes. If the flag service is unreachable, the banner fails closed. To unlock the rollback vault in that scenario, use the passphrase below.

unlock words, fawig-bagef: olidor-holir-istox-holath-tamys-quenion-giliel

Finance Review — Harlowe Bakeries Franchise Agreement

Summary for the incoming director: the Penmoor franchise renews in Q4. Royalty rate 5.5% of gross, marketing levy 2%, ten-year term with a five-year break. Franchisee performance is above plan; two covenant waivers granted last year, both now cured. Legal flags an exclusivity clause covering the Ashvale corridor that limits our own expansion. Recommendation: renew with a revised territory map. The negotiating position is recorded confidentially below.

confidential, yagug-kadug: The pricing group signed off on a budget of $46.5 million for Project Gilmir.

## Tuning

The receipt mailer (Almsgate) batches donation receipts and sends through the Thornquay relay. On-call: if the queue backs up, resist the urge to crank batch size — the relay rate-limits per connection, and bigger batches just mean bigger retries. Scale worker count first, then shorten the flush interval. Dedupe window must stay longer than the retry horizon or donors get duplicate receipts, which generates tickets. All knobs live in one place and are read at worker start. Current production values follow.

tuning table, kajop-yafof:
QUOTAS = {
    "wenath": 10,
    "ulaael": 5,
}

Subject: Upcoming DR drill — FareLogic rules engine

Welcome, new folks. On Thursday we run our quarterly disaster-recovery drill for FareLogic, the rules engine that computes shipping fees across all Danbrook storefronts. We will simulate a primary-region outage, promote the Ashfell replica, and replay the last hour of rule evaluations to verify fee parity. Please read the drill runbook beforehand and shadow your assigned buddy. To restore the encrypted rules snapshot during the exercise, enter the passphrase shown below.

recovery phrase for fahap-yagap: ralys-sorys-kasax-fraael-aldion-briys-sorwyn-istael-briath-praok